https://scontent-b-atl.xx.fbcdn.net/hph ... 0518_o.jpgThe valve section attaches to the lead pipe with a nut and o ring, the rest of the connectors are with a regular screws. There is no stamp where it was made but it has a copper leadpipe so maybe Jinbao makes them for Holton. It looks identical to Yamaha YBB-321 with some finishing differences ( no nickel plating). I've never seen one like it. I've checked the images on the web and all showing the solid connections. Holton had some made in a Czech Republic maybe it's a combination China- Czech, USA ? Stainless steel valves not as precisely made as the Yamaha but they work fine. Thoughts?
